Dynamic Technology Lab's Q2 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2015, Dynamic Technology Lab held 1,137 positions worth $288M, up 24% from $231M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 5.1% of the portfolio.

Dynamic Technology Lab deployed $65.4M of net new capital in Q2 2015, opening 502 new positions and adding to 127 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Chevron: 19,438 shares worth $1.87M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 15% of assets, up from 14%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was MillerKnoll, an estimated $951K trimmed.
